Calcirol Sachet contains Cholecalciferol Granules (60,000 IU) as active ingredients.
It is synthesized within the body after exposure to sunlight and it is essential for many important functions in the body.
Key benefits/uses of Calcirol Sachet:
- Cholecalciferol is also known as "Vitamin D3" and it is essential for the proper growth and development of the body.
- Vitamin D3 also plays a vital role in enhancing the Calcium absorption from the intestines.

VIT D Sources
Soy products like tofu and soy chunks, mushrooms, oranges (Most fruits lack vitamin D with the exception of oranges.), Opt for alternative milk like soy.
Fatty fish, like tuna, mackerel, and salmon, Beef liver, Cheese, egg yolks
